Location accuracy Normal — Location services are working correctly

Samsung · Galaxy Series (Mobile)

What does Location accuracy Normal mean?

This confirms that your device's location services, which use Wi-Fi, mobile network data, and GPS, are functioning accurately.

Common Causes

  • Sufficient GPS signal is available
  • Wi-Fi and mobile data are functioning correctly
  • Location services are enabled in settings
